Mom encourages her kids not to rely on the car

“I want my children to get into the habit of using their feet to get places,”
 said Fanny Jasper, a Novato mother of Luis (12), Isabel (10) and Carl (7). 

All three of her children bike to school almost every day.  “I don’t want them to rely on our car for everything.  Cycling makes everyone feel more positive about life.”

The family relocated to Novato last year after living in Upstate New York where her kids took a long bus ride to school.  Moving to sunny California provided the family with an opportunity to ride places together by bike all year long.  “I feel like we are on vacation when riding to school,” said Jasper.  “Biking is a lifestyle choice.  It also instills in our children an appreciation for nature.”

“I see three Llamas on my way to school every day,” said Isabelle Jasper.  “Biking is more fun than sitting in the back seat of the car to school.”  Isabelle and her younger brother bike almost one mile every day to school.  “The fresh air wakes me up before I get to class.  I never feel tired after riding my bike to school.”

 

Fanny shared that her children always ride with a helmet and taught them the rules of the road. “Cycling makes our kids happy.  They never complain about riding to school.  The release of endorphins from the exercise and the joy of riding outdoors put children in a better mood before school.  Most importantly, teaching them at a young age helps to make riding a lifelong habit.”
